Ok, was asked to take photos of my towbar on my car and with it removed in another thread so here we are...

Car from the rear, towbar on (notice handy kingchrome set)
PA260277.jpg

Underneath towbar on
PA260278.jpg

Car from rear, towbar off
PA260279.jpg

underneath towbar off
PA260281.jpg


The time to take it off was about 2 - 3 mins, it's attached by two bolts, then the rest of the frame is hidden up underneath. The two small bolts further back are the frame attached to the spare wheel well and then the frame is bolted into the chassis of the car, very solid unit and very pleased with the job. Yea i just went with the first place was $700 but no it not bolted into spare wheel well, does have a bolt to hold straight or something but main frame goes up and to the sides and into the chassis. Towbar it's self is rated to 3000kg, however they said 1000kg because of running gear, example power of motor and manual you could easily burn out the clutch, or even break something in driveline. The rating would go up for a auto, i'd say 2500kg would be about max tho.

I've towed a good size boat with mine about 1700kg i think on a 3hr drive, was a little hard to get moving at first but cruised fine on open road. Didn't use my car to put into and out of water tho. Got 350kms outta the tank for interests sake 10km more than around town driving

One of the guys in NZ, William, has a 2t plus boat that he tows regularly with his VR-4. He used to have a auto and found he either overheated the auto gearbox, or if he had a trans cooler fitted he just overheated the engine!

Now he has a manual and couldn't be happier passing normal cars up hills with a big arse boat on behind!
